LAHORE: The Pakistan Cricket Board has officially announced the timetable for Australia’s three match T20 International series in Pakistan.
All three matches will be played at Gaddafi Stadium Lahore on 29 January 31 January and 1 February. Australia’s squad is scheduled to land in Lahore on 28 January. The toss for each game will take place at 5.30 pm PST while play will begin at 6.00 pm PST.The series is seen as important preparation for both teams ahead of the ICC Men’s T20 World Cup 2026. Pakistan are placed in Group A while Australia will compete in Group B.
This will be Australia’s third tour of Pakistan since 2022. They have also featured in Champions Trophy 2025 matches in the country. Australia previously secured a narrow three wicket victory in their only T20 International at Gaddafi Stadium in April 2022.

Pakistan vs Australia series schedule
- 1st T20I – Thursday, 29 January – 6pm PKT
- 2nd T20I – Saturday, 31 January – 6pm PKT
- 3rd T20I – Sunday, 1 February – 6pm PKT
